Basement drainage installation services involve setting up systems designed to manage excess water that may accumulate around or within a property’s foundation. These services typically include installing drainage pipes, sump pumps, and other components to direct water away from the basement area. Proper installation helps prevent water from seeping through foundation walls or floors, reducing the risk of water damage, mold growth, and structural issues. Contractors assess the property's specific needs, often considering the slope of the land, soil type, and existing drainage patterns to design an effective system.
This service addresses common problems associated with basement water intrusion, such as flooding during heavy rains or snowmelt, persistent dampness, and musty odors caused by trapped moisture. By installing an efficient drainage system, property owners can better control water flow and minimize the likelihood of water-related damages. Additionally, basement drainage solutions can help protect stored belongings and maintain the integrity of the foundation over time. Proper drainage installation is especially important in areas prone to heavy rainfall or with poorly draining soil conditions.

Cost Range - Basement drainage installation typically costs between $1,500 and $4,500, depending on the size of the area and complexity of the project. For example, a standard basement in Barboursville might fall within this range.
Material Expenses - The price for materials such as drainage pipes and sump pumps can vary from $200 to $1,200. Higher-end systems with advanced features tend to be at the upper end of this spectrum.
Labor Costs - Labor charges for installing basement drainage systems usually range from $50 to $100 per hour. Total labor costs depend on project duration and local contractor rates.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include permits, excavation, or waterproofing, which can add $500 to $2,000 to the overall expense. Contact local service providers for precise estimates based on spec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
